#a194e2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a194e2 is composed of 63.1% red, 58% green and 88.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 28.8% cyan, 34.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 250 degrees, a saturation of 57.4% and a lightness of 73.3%. #a194e2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#4329c5. Closest websafe color is: #9999cc.

#a194e2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a194e2 has RGB values of R:161, G:148, B:226 and CMYK values of C:0.29, M:0.35, Y:0,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 10589410.
